Listening for Whales with NV5 Geospatial
Q: How does supervised learning change the approach compared to traditional rule-based methods?
Supervised learning replaces hand-coded rules with models trained on labeled examples, enabling the system to generalize across similar sounds and scale to large datasets, though it requires substantial labeled data and expert validation to ensure accuracy.
Listening for Whales with NV5 Geospatial
Q: What drives the data challenges in whale acoustics, and how does the workflow address them?
The main driver is the sheer volume of recordings from long-running hydrophone arrays, leading to sparse detections among days with ocean noise; the workflow emphasizes scalable processing, data filtering, and visualization to extract meaningful whale detections efficiently.
QuantAgri - predictive agricultural insights
Q: What exactly is spectral velocity and how does it translate into trading alpha?
Spectral velocity is a statistical score that tracks whether crop biomass is increasing or decreasing faster than historical norms, acting as an accelerometer for agricultural health. By comparing this rate to market consensus yields and USDA expectations, it provides a forward-looking signal about supply and potential price moves roughly 20 days ahead of official reports, which can translate into trading alpha.

What is Geospatial FM about and what kind of topics does it cover?

A show centered on geospatial foundations, this program consistently explores how AI, open-source tools, and data platforms reshape location-based applications. Recent episodes spotlight live geospatial dashboards built with AI agents, scalable data engineering for geospatial workloads, open-source flood prediction and disaster forecasting, and enterprise maps solutions. The discussions often blend practical demos with broader implications—data provenance, governance, ethics in AI, and the evolving developer and analyst experience when powerful geospatial tooling becomes broadly accessible.
